Meese, James - Deadly Summer - 1958 (Perma M3114) Nezha but we can only seeIMAGE: 17 5 8" x 25 5 8"BOARD: 20" x 27"Oil on 1 8" Illustration BoardThis painting comes from the easel of James Meese, the famed paperback cover artist best known for his painterly, realistic Crime Fiction paperback covers! This was published as the cover to the 1958 novel, Deadly Summer, authored by Glenn M. Barns. It is a story of vengeance, jealousy and sudden death.
